Uses of Class
net.minecraft.predicate.entity.EntityPredicate
Packages that use EntityPredicate
Package
Description
-
Uses of EntityPredicate in net.minecraft.advancement.criterion
Methods in net.minecraft.advancement.criterion with parameters of type EntityPredicateModifier and TypeMethodDescriptionBredAnimalsCriterion.Conditions.create(EntityPredicate parent, EntityPredicate partner, EntityPredicate child)ChanneledLightningCriterion.Conditions.create(EntityPredicate[] victims)FishingRodHookedCriterion.Conditions.create(ItemPredicate rod, EntityPredicate bobber, ItemPredicate item)PlayerHurtEntityCriterion.Conditions.create(DamagePredicate.Builder damagePredicateBuilder, EntityPredicate hurtEntityPredicate)PlayerHurtEntityCriterion.Conditions.create(DamagePredicate damagePredicate, EntityPredicate hurtEntityPredicate)PlayerHurtEntityCriterion.Conditions.create(EntityPredicate hurtEntityPredicate)TameAnimalCriterion.Conditions.create(EntityPredicate entity)static OnKilledCriterion.ConditionsOnKilledCriterion.Conditions.createEntityKilledPlayer(EntityPredicate killerEntityPredicate)static OnKilledCriterion.ConditionsOnKilledCriterion.Conditions.createEntityKilledPlayer(EntityPredicate killerEntityPredicate, DamageSourcePredicate damageSourcePredicate)static OnKilledCriterion.ConditionsOnKilledCriterion.Conditions.createEntityKilledPlayer(EntityPredicate killerEntityPredicate, DamageSourcePredicate.Builder damageSourcePredicateBuilder)static OnKilledCriterion.ConditionsOnKilledCriterion.Conditions.createPlayerKilledEntity(EntityPredicate killedEntityPredicate)static OnKilledCriterion.ConditionsOnKilledCriterion.Conditions.createPlayerKilledEntity(EntityPredicate killedEntityPredicate, DamageSourcePredicate damageSourcePredicate)static OnKilledCriterion.ConditionsOnKilledCriterion.Conditions.createPlayerKilledEntity(EntityPredicate killedEntityPredicate, DamageSourcePredicate.Builder damageSourcePredicateBuilder) -
Uses of EntityPredicate in net.minecraft.loot.condition
Fields in net.minecraft.loot.condition declared as EntityPredicateMethods in net.minecraft.loot.condition with parameters of type EntityPredicateModifier and TypeMethodDescriptionstatic LootCondition.BuilderEntityPropertiesLootCondition.builder(LootContext.EntityTarget entity, EntityPredicate predicate)Constructors in net.minecraft.loot.condition with parameters of type EntityPredicateModifierConstructorDescriptionprivateEntityPropertiesLootCondition(EntityPredicate predicate, LootContext.EntityTarget entity) -
Uses of EntityPredicate in net.minecraft.predicate
Fields in net.minecraft.predicate declared as EntityPredicateModifier and TypeFieldDescriptionprivate EntityPredicateDamagePredicate.Builder.sourceEntityprivate EntityPredicateDamagePredicate.sourceEntityMethods in net.minecraft.predicate with parameters of type EntityPredicateModifier and TypeMethodDescriptionDamagePredicate.Builder.sourceEntity(EntityPredicate sourceEntity)Constructors in net.minecraft.predicate with parameters of type EntityPredicateModifierConstructorDescriptionDamagePredicate(NumberRange.FloatRange dealt, NumberRange.FloatRange taken, EntityPredicate sourceEntity, @Nullable Boolean blocked, DamageSourcePredicate type) -
Uses of EntityPredicate in net.minecraft.predicate.entity
Fields in net.minecraft.predicate.entity declared as EntityPredicateModifier and TypeFieldDescriptionstatic EntityPredicateEntityPredicate.ANYprivate EntityPredicateDamageSourcePredicate.Builder.directEntityprivate EntityPredicateDamageSourcePredicate.directEntityprivate EntityPredicateDamageSourcePredicate.Builder.sourceEntityprivate EntityPredicateDamageSourcePredicate.sourceEntityprivate EntityPredicateEntityPredicate.Builder.targetedEntityprivate EntityPredicateEntityPredicate.targetedEntityprivate EntityPredicateEntityPredicate.Builder.vehicleprivate EntityPredicateEntityPredicate.vehicleMethods in net.minecraft.predicate.entity that return EntityPredicateModifier and TypeMethodDescriptionEntityPredicate.Builder.build()static EntityPredicateEntityPredicate.fromJson(@Nullable JsonElement json)Methods in net.minecraft.predicate.entity with parameters of type EntityPredicateModifier and TypeMethodDescriptionDamageSourcePredicate.Builder.directEntity(EntityPredicate entity)static EntityPredicate.ExtendedEntityPredicate.Extended.ofLegacy(EntityPredicate predicate)DamageSourcePredicate.Builder.sourceEntity(EntityPredicate entity)EntityPredicate.Builder.targetedEntity(EntityPredicate targetedEntity)EntityPredicate.Builder.vehicle(EntityPredicate vehicle)Constructors in net.minecraft.predicate.entity with parameters of type EntityPredicateModifierConstructorDescriptionDamageSourcePredicate(@Nullable Boolean isProjectile, @Nullable Boolean isExplosion, @Nullable Boolean bypassesArmor, @Nullable Boolean bypassesInvulnerability, @Nullable Boolean bypassesMagic, @Nullable Boolean isFire, @Nullable Boolean isMagic, @Nullable Boolean isLightning, EntityPredicate directEntity, EntityPredicate sourceEntity)privateEntityPredicate(EntityTypePredicate type, DistancePredicate distance, LocationPredicate location, EntityEffectPredicate effects, NbtPredicate nbt, EntityFlagsPredicate flags, EntityEquipmentPredicate equipment, PlayerPredicate player, FishingHookPredicate fishingHook, EntityPredicate vehicle, EntityPredicate targetedEntity, @Nullable String team, @Nullable Identifier catType)